How to Start Learning AI and ML in 2025

Artificial Intelligence (AI) and Machine Learning (ML) are no longer just buzzwords; they’re reshaping industries, automating tasks, and opening up a world of innovation. If you’re considering diving into AI and ML in 2025, you’re on the right track to a future-proof career.

But where do you start? With countless resources, tools, and courses available, the process can feel overwhelming. Don’t worry; this guide will break it down for you step-by-step.


1. Understand What AI and ML Are All About

Before diving into learning, it’s important to understand the basics. AI is the broader concept of machines mimicking human intelligence, while ML is a subset that focuses on enabling machines to learn from data and improve over time.

Key Differences Between AI and ML

AspectArtificial Intelligence (AI)Machine Learning (ML)
DefinitionSimulates human intelligenceA subset of AI focusing on learning models
GoalCreate intelligent systemsImprove performance with data
ExampleChatbots, robotics, computer visionRecommendation systems, fraud detection

2. Identify Your Learning Goals

Why are you interested in AI and ML? Defining your goals will help you select the right path. Are you exploring AI for career opportunities, automating processes, or simply out of curiosity?

For instance:

  • Career Development: Focus on building practical skills for job roles like Data Scientist, AI Engineer, or ML Developer.
  • Personal Projects: Experiment with AI tools like ChatGPT or Python libraries to create fun projects.
  • Academic Pursuits: Dive into theoretical foundations to contribute to AI research.

Where to Buy AI Domains in 2025: The Ultimate Guide


3. Learn the Basics of Programming

You don’t need to be a coding expert, but a good foundation in programming is essential for AI and ML. Python is the most popular language for beginners because of its simplicity and extensive libraries for AI and ML.

Essential Python Libraries for AI and ML

LibraryPurpose
NumPyMathematical operations and array handling
PandasData manipulation and analysis
Scikit-learnMachine learning algorithms
TensorFlowBuilding and training deep learning models
KerasSimplified deep learning model creation

4. Master Mathematics and Statistics Fundamentals

AI and ML rely heavily on math. Focus on concepts like linear algebra, probability, and calculus. Don’t let the idea of math scare you—it’s often more practical than theoretical.

Key Math Concepts You Need

  • Linear Algebra: For understanding data structures like vectors and matrices.
  • Probability and Statistics: For making predictions and understanding data patterns.
  • Calculus: To grasp optimization techniques used in ML models.

5. Start with Introductory AI/ML Courses

In 2025, there’s no shortage of online courses for beginners. Platforms like Coursera, edX, and Udemy offer comprehensive tutorials. Here’s what to look for:

  • Beginner-friendly explanations.
  • Hands-on projects to practice.
  • Community or instructor support.

Recommended Beginner Courses

PlatformCourseKey Features
CourseraMachine Learning by Andrew NgComprehensive and beginner-friendly
edXAI for EveryoneHigh-level understanding of AI concepts
UdemyPython for Data Science and Machine LearningPractical projects and coding exercises

6. Get Hands-On with Real-World Data

Theory alone isn’t enough. Start applying your knowledge to real-world datasets to build your confidence.

Sources for Free Datasets

  • Kaggle: A treasure trove of datasets and ML competitions.
  • Google Dataset Search: Find datasets for almost any domain.
  • UCI Machine Learning Repository: Great for academic datasets.

Working on real-world problems helps you learn faster and makes your resume stand out.


7. Understand Key Algorithms

In ML, algorithms are the building blocks of everything you create. Start with these basics:

  • Linear Regression: For predicting continuous values.
  • Decision Trees: For classification tasks.
  • Neural Networks: For deep learning and AI applications.

Comparing ML Algorithms

AlgorithmUse CaseDifficulty Level
Linear RegressionPredicting house pricesEasy
K-Nearest NeighborsImage recognitionModerate
Neural NetworksSpeech or text generationAdvanced

8. Explore AI Tools and Frameworks

AI and ML involve a lot of tools to make your work efficient. Some popular ones in 2025 include:

  • Google Colab: Free platform for running ML experiments.
  • Hugging Face: For natural language processing (NLP) models.
  • Azure Machine Learning: For enterprise-level projects.

9. Build Personal Projects

Once you’ve mastered the basics, start creating! Personal projects not only solidify your learning but also showcase your skills.

Ideas for Beginner Projects

  • Create a movie recommendation system using Python.
  • Train a chatbot for customer service.
  • Analyze social media sentiment using NLP.

10. Join AI and ML Communities

Learning is easier when you’re part of a community. Join forums like Reddit’s r/MachineLearning or attend AI meetups on platforms like Meetup.com. Engaging with peers helps you stay updated and motivated.


11. Leverage AI-Powered Learning Assistants

AI tools like ChatGPT can act as your tutor. Use them to:

  • Debug your code.
  • Explain complex concepts.
  • Provide project ideas.

These tools are like having a mentor available 24/7.


12. Focus on Soft Skills

AI professionals need more than technical skills. Improve your communication and problem-solving abilities. Employers value those who can explain AI concepts to non-technical teams.


13. Keep Up with Industry Trends

AI and ML evolve rapidly. Subscribe to newsletters like “Towards Data Science” or follow tech leaders on LinkedIn. Staying updated ensures your skills remain relevant.


14. Understand Ethics in AI

As AI becomes more integrated into our lives, ethical concerns grow. Learn about biases in AI and ways to create responsible models. It’s not just about building smart systems—it’s about building fair ones.


15. Plan Your Long-Term Path

AI and ML are vast fields. As you progress, specialize in areas that interest you:

  • Computer Vision: For image-based applications like facial recognition.
  • NLP: For understanding and generating human language.
  • Reinforcement Learning: For robotics or game AI.

Conclusion

Starting your AI and ML journey in 2025 might seem daunting, but with a clear roadmap, it’s completely achievable. Begin with the basics, get hands-on experience, and never stop learning. The opportunities in AI and ML are limitless, so dive in and explore this exciting frontier!


FAQs

1. Can I learn AI and ML without a coding background?
Yes, but learning basic programming (especially Python) will make the process smoother.

2. How long does it take to become proficient in AI/ML?
It depends on your commitment. With consistent effort, you can achieve a beginner level in 6–12 months.

3. Do I need a degree to work in AI and ML?
While a degree helps, many employers value practical skills and projects over formal education.

4. What are the best resources for AI beginners?
Start with online platforms like Coursera, edX, and Kaggle for free resources and structured learning.

5. How much math is required for AI and ML?
You’ll need a basic understanding of linear algebra, calculus, and probability, but practical examples make it manageable.

Leave a Comment

Your email address will not be published. Required fields are marked *

Scroll to Top